Q: Is there an age limit for the Shadows of Old Salt Lake Walking Tour?

A: There’s no strict age limit, but I'd say it's best for ages 12 and up! The stories can get a bit spooky, and younger kids might not appreciate the historical context. Just make sure they’re okay with ghostly tales!

Q: What should I wear to the walking tour? Any recommendations?

A: Definitely wear comfortable shoes since you'll be walking quite a bit! Layered clothing works well too, as it can get chilly in the evening. And don’t forget a light jacket or sweater just in case!

Q: What happens if it rains? Do they cancel the tour?

A: Rain or shine, the tour usually goes on unless there's severe weather. Just check the forecast ahead of time and dress appropriately. They might provide ponchos if it's just drizzling, but be prepared to be outdoors!
